মিলিং প্রোগ্রামের উদাহরণ

উদাহরন - ১ 

প্রদত্ত ওয়ার্কপিস ব্ল্যাঙ্কের ডাইমেনশানগুলি নিম্নরূপ। Length = 110 mm, Breadth = 110 mm, এবং Thickness = 5 mm. এখানে যে End-mill cutter ব্যাবহার করা হয়েছে তার Diameter 10 mm.

%1111

(Example 1)

N05 G21 G90 G94                             (Preparatory function codes)

N10 T1 M06                                       (T1 number tool change)

N15 M03 S2000 M07                         (Spindle ON with 2000 RPM & Coolant ON)

N20 G00 G54 D1 X-10 Y0 Z5          (Axis positioning considering work offset & tool offset)

N25 G01 Z-5.5 F150                          (Z-axis movement for the depth of cut)

N30 G41 X0 Y0                                 (Cutter compensation left & positioning at A point)

N35 Y75                                             (Positioning at B point)

N40 X25 Y100                                   (Positioning at C point) 

N45 X50                                             (Positioning at D point)

N50 Y75                                             (Positioning at E point)  

N55 X100                                           (Positioning at F point)

N60 Y15                                             (Positioning at G point)  

N65 G02 X85 Y0 R15 F100              (Positioning at H point with 15 mm radius path)

N70 G01 X0 F150                              (Return to position A)

N75 G00 G40 X-15 Y-15                   (Cancelling cutter compensation and shifting axes)  

N80 Z5 M05 M09                               (Retracting Z-axis, Spindle stop, and Coolant off)

N85 G00 G53 X0 Y0 Z0                    (Cancelling work offset & returning to machine zero)

N90 M30                                             (End of the program)


উদাহরন - ২ 

প্রদত্ত ওয়ার্কপিস ব্ল্যাঙ্কের ডাইমেনশানগুলি নিম্নরূপ। Length = 310 mm, Breadth = 160 mm, এবং Thickness = 10 mm. এখানে যে End-mill cutter ব্যাবহার করা হয়েছে তার Diameter 10 mm.



%2222

(Example 2)

N05 G21 G90 G94                             (Preparatory function codes)

N10 T2 M06                                       (Tool change)

N15 M03 S1000 M07                         (Spindle & Coolant ON)

N20 G00 G54 D1 X-10 Y0 Z-5          (Axis positioning with work offset & tool offset)

N25 G01 Z10.5 F200                         (Z-axis movement for the depth of cut)

N30 G42 X0 Y0                                 (Cutter compensation Right & positioning at A point))

N35 Y70                                             (Positioning at B point)

N40 X30                                             (Positioning at C point) 

N45 X100 Y150                                 (Positioning at D point)

N50 X140                                           (Positioning at E point)  

N55 Y110                                           (Positioning at F point)

N60 G02 X220 Y110 R40 F100        (Positioning at G point with 40 mm radius path)  

N65 G03 X300 Y110 R40 F100        (Positioning at H point with 40 mm radius path)

N70 G01 Y0 F200                              (Positioning at I point) 

N75 X280                                           (Positioning at J point)

N80 G02 X200 Y0 R40 F100            (Positioning at K point with 40 mm radius path)  

N85 G01 X180 F200                          (Positioning at L point)  

N90 Y40                                             (Positioning at M point)  

N95 X140                                           (Positioning at N point)

N100 G03 X60 Y40 R40 F100          (Positioning at O point with 40 mm radius path)  

N105 G01 X30 F200                          (Positioning at P point)

N110 Y0                                             (Positioning at Q point)

N115 X0                                             (Returning at A Point)

N100 G00 G40 X-15 Y-15                 (Cancelling cutter compensation and shifting axes)  

N105 Z5 M05 M09                             (Retracting Z-axis, Spindle stop, and Coolant off)

N110 G00 G53 X0 Y0 Z0                  (Cancelling work offset & returning to machine zero)

N105 M30                                           (End of the program)


উদাহরন - ৩ 

প্রদত্ত ওয়ার্কপিস ব্ল্যাঙ্কের ডাইমেনশানগুলি নিম্নরূপ। Length = 130 mm, Breadth = 110 mm, এবং Thickness = 10 mm. এখানে যে End-mill cutter ব্যাবহার করা হয়েছে তার Diameter 10 mm.



%3333

(Example 3)

N05 G21 G90 G94                             (Preparatory function codes)

N10 T3 M06                                       (Tool change)

N15 M03 S3000 M07                         (Spindle ON with 3000 RPM & Coolant ON)

N20 G00 G54 D1 X-10 Y0 Z5          (Axis positioning considering work offset & tool offset)

N25 G01 Z-10.5 F200                        (Z-axis movement for the depth of cut)

N30 G41 X0 Y0                                 (Cutter compensation left & positioning at A point)

N35 Y85                                             (Positioning at B point)

N40 G02 X15 Y100 F100                  (Positioning at C point with 15 mm radius path) 

N45 G01 X45 F200                            (Positioning at D point)

N50 G02 X65 Y80 I20 J0 F100         (Positioning at E point with 20 mm radius path)  

N55 G01 Y60 F200                            (Positioning at F point)

N60 X85                                             (Positioning at G point)  

N65 G02 X100 Y45 R15 F100          (Positioning at H point with 15 mm radius path)

N70 G01 Y40 F150                            (Positioning at I point) 

N75 G02 X90 Y30 R10 F100            (Positioning at J point with 10 mm radius path)

N80 X85                                             (Positioning at K point)  

N85 G03 X65 Y10 I-20 J0 F100        (Positioning at L point with 20 mm radius path)  

N90 Y0                                               (Positioning at M point)  

N95 X0                                               (Positioning at A point)  

N100 G00 G40 X-15 Y-15                 (Cancelling cutter compensation and shifting axes)  

N105 Z5 M05 M09                             (Retracting Z-axis, Spindle stop, and Coolant off)

N110 G00 G53 X0 Y0 Z0                  (Cancelling work offset & returning to machine zero)

N105 M30                                           (End of the program)
